Image Capture malfunction

Since upgrading to Catalina, I've experienced all kinds of glitches and some more serious issues. The latest being that I can no longer scan photos to my 'Photos' app. Every time I get this message: "The operation couldn't be completed. (com.apple.imagecapture error 4294957394.) (-9902)"

It is extremely frustrating and it doesn't bode well in my case for future iOS! Makes me mad!

With my limited IT knowhow, I've tried everything I could think of, as well as followed others' suggestions on this community. To no avail!

MacBook Pro 15", macOS 10.15

Neither. Image Capture is included in the Catalina system software and is compatible with both the system and iPhones. It is not compatible with Photos.


You should be running the latest iOS system on your iPhone. That should let the iPhone be seen by Image Capture and Photos.


In High Sierra Image Capture can scan directly into both iPhoto and Photos. Other scanning software like VueScan can only save to the hard drive.
